首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

React导航函数"createRouter不是函数“

React导航函数"createRouter不是函数"是一个错误提示,它意味着在使用React导航库时,尝试调用了一个名为"createRouter"的函数,但该函数并不存在或未正确导入。

要解决这个问题,可以采取以下步骤:

  1. 确保正确导入所需的React导航库。根据具体情况,可能是React Router、React Navigation等。可以通过以下方式导入React Router库:
代码语言:txt
复制
import { createRouter } from 'react-router-dom';
  1. 检查函数名是否正确。确保函数名拼写正确且与库中提供的函数名一致。例如,如果使用的是React Router库,应该使用"createRouter"函数。
  2. 确保已正确安装所需的React导航库。可以使用包管理工具(如npm或yarn)来安装所需的库。例如,使用npm安装React Router:
代码语言:txt
复制
npm install react-router-dom
  1. 检查导入路径是否正确。确保导入路径与库的安装位置相匹配。如果库未正确安装,可以尝试重新安装。
  2. 如果以上步骤都没有解决问题,可以查阅相关文档或搜索引擎,寻找与该错误相关的解决方案或讨论。

需要注意的是,由于要求不能提及特定的云计算品牌商,因此无法提供与腾讯云相关的产品和链接地址。但可以参考腾讯云文档或官方网站,查找与React导航相关的产品或解决方案。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

React高阶函数

React中,高阶函数是一种函数式编程的概念,用于增强组件的功能和复用代码。它接受一个组件作为参数,并返回一个新的增强组件。...高阶函数允许我们在不修改原始组件的情况下,通过包装和增加额外功能的方式来扩展组件。高阶函数React中,高阶函数是指那些接受一个组件作为参数,并返回一个新的增强组件的函数。...以下是一个示例,展示了如何在React中创建一个高阶函数:import React from 'react';const withLogger = (WrappedComponent) => { class...WithLogger extends React.Component { componentDidMount() { console.log('Component mounted:',...横切关注点处理:高阶函数可以用于处理横切关注点,例如日志记录、身份验证、路由导航等。通过将这些关注点封装在高阶函数中,我们可以在多个组件中共享这些功能。功能增强:高阶函数可以用于增强组件的功能。

55320

React函数式组件

React函数式组件是一种用函数定义的组件形式,它是React中定义UI的一种简洁方式。函数式组件基于纯函数的概念,接收props作为参数,并返回要渲染的内容。...React函数式组件特点React函数式组件具有以下特点:简洁:使用函数的方式定义组件,语法简单直观。无状态:函数式组件没有内部状态(state),只依赖于传入的props。...以下是一个简单的函数式组件示例:import React from 'react';function MyComponent(props) { return Hello, {props.name...使用函数式组件使用函数式组件非常类似于使用普通的React组件。...以下是一个使用函数式组件的示例:import React from 'react';import ReactDOM from 'react-dom';function App() { return (

59730

React - 组件:函数组件

返回一个jsx 3. jsx依赖React,所以组件内部需要引入React 4. 组件传参 a. 传递....6. 16.7以后版本的react有状态和钩子函数提供使用。...不过版本过新不推荐用 内部不用render函数,会自动把return返回结果当做render返回结果【见类组件的必须要求】 js文件中的函数组件: 首字母大写、有返回jsx的函数组件 ?...也可以直接调用函数,实现函数组件引用。 ? 函数组件里可以返回一个字符串: ? 但是没有返回值就会报错: ? 组件之间写内容不会展示出来: ? 组件身上写className没用: ?...独立写在js里的函数组件: 必须引入React才能使用、导出函数本身。代码如下 ? 组件传参: 传入 - 属性传参 ?

1.7K30
领券